Transaction 8690efa2b6e1c2699698894f16d704e71aa7f95c44669abadf08b51eee3375ad

1 Input
2 Outputs
  • 8690efa2b6e1c2699698894f16d704e71aa7f95c44669abadf08b51eee3375ad:0
  • value  44058040
    address  1Bhg8t9XgZRRH3YDgYyva1d1ihmRFrfHDV
  • 8690efa2b6e1c2699698894f16d704e71aa7f95c44669abadf08b51eee3375ad:1
  • value  44015660
    address  3Q4frN1ZaVAs98ppZ3iE2YG7GPdoKcPxKY